Welcome to Our Academics Program!

At Joseph Sibilly Elementary School, we are dedicated to providing a rigorous, well-rounded education that prepares students for success in the 21st century. Our curriculum aligns with the Common Core State Standards (CCSS) as adopted by the Virgin Islands Department of Education (VIDE), ensuring that all students develop strong foundational skills in reading, writing, mathematics, and critical thinking.

We emphasize early literacy, numeracy, STEM education, and cultural studies, integrating hands-on learning and digital tools to enhance engagement. Our dedicated educators work to foster academic excellence, creativity, and a love of learning in every child.


Core Academic Programs

English Language Arts (ELA)

  • Science of Reading Approach: Focuses on phonemic awareness, phonics, fluency, vocabulary, and comprehension.
  • Balanced Literacy Model: Includes guided reading, writing workshops, and interactive storytelling.
  • Cultural Literacy: Incorporates U.S. Virgin Islands history, literature, and storytelling traditions into lessons.

Mathematics

  • Common Core Aligned Instruction: Focus on problem-solving, reasoning, and mathematical fluency.
  • Hands-on & Real-World Applications: Students engage in activities that connect math to everyday life.
  • Technology Integration: Use of interactive digital platforms to reinforce learning.
  • Johns Hopkins Center for Talented Youths Math Academy: 5th grade students are offered advanced academic programs.

     

 Science & STEM Education

  • Inquiry-Based Learning: Students explore scientific concepts through experiments and projects.

Social Studies

  • History & Civic Engagement: Lessons focus on U.S., world, and Virgin Islands history and government.
  • Global Awareness & Geography: Interactive lessons on different cultures, traditions, and world events.
  • Community Involvement: Encouraging civic responsibility and leadership through school initiatives.
